A dysfunctional group of philosophers and thinkers have created a book that will drag readers across the multiverse, through fractures in time, and down into philosophical depths that have never been reached by merely considering an irreverent sci-fi cartoon like Rick and Morty.

Lester C. Abesamis is a philosophy instructor who teaches at Chabot College and Ohlone College in California. Wayne Yuen is a philosophy professor at Ohlone College. He is the editor of The Walking Dead and Philosophy: Zombie Apocalypse Now and The Ultimate Walking Dead and Philosophy: Hungry for More and the co-editor of Neil Gaiman and Philosophy: Gods Gone Wild.
